The cheapest way to get from Vermont to Towson is to drive which costs $80 - $130 and takes 9h 15m.
The fastest way to get from Vermont to Towson is to fly and train which takes 3h 57m and costs $180 - $1,700.
No, there is no direct bus from Vermont to Towson. However, there are services departing from Downtown Transit Center Burlington and arriving at Baltimore - Towson, MD via Albany Bus Terminal, NY and New York, NY.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 13h 21m.
The distance between Vermont and Towson is 493 miles. The road distance is 460.4 miles.
The best way to get from Vermont to Towson without a car is to train which takes 11h 30m and costs $95 - $850.
It takes approximately 3h 57m to get from Vermont to Towson, including transfers.
Vermont to Towson bus services, operated by Vermont Translines, depart from Downtown Transit Center Burlington station.
The best way to get from Vermont to Towson is to train which takes 11h 30m and costs $95 - $850.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s $75 - $210 and takes 13h 21m.
Vermont to Towson bus services, operated by Vermont Translines, arrive at Greyhound \ Trailways Terminal station.
Yes, the driving distance between Vermont to Towson is 460 miles. It takes approximately 9h 15m to drive from Vermont to Towson.
